2018年10月Top 10 Python开源项目,收藏学习啦
关注后私信小编 PDF领取十套电子文档书籍
过去一个月,MyBridge 从将近 250 个 Python 开源项目中选择出了最好的 10 个项目:
- 这些项目在 GitHub 上平均获得 1140 个 star
- 项目涵盖话题包括性能分析、图表提取、HTTP 框架、HTTP API、代码重构和论文爬取等。
No.1
Py-spy: Python 程序采样分析器,能让你以可视化的方式看到你的 Python 程序把时间花在哪了,无需重启程序或修改任何代码。[GitHub上3005个star]
项目地址:
https:// github.com/benfred/py-s py
No.2
Camelot: 一个 Python 工具库,能让你非常容易地从 PDF 文件中提取图表。[GitHub上1434个star]
项目地址:
https:// github.com/socialcopsde v/camelot
No.3
Responder: 一个用于 Python 的 HTTP 服务框架,将 Flask 和 Falcon 二者的特点融合到一个框架中。[GitHub上1729个star]
项目地址:
https:// github.com/kennethreitz /responder
No.4
Bowler: 用于语法树级别的 Python 代码重构工具,可实现安全的大规模代码修改,同时也能保证生成的代码可以编译和运行。[GitHub上715个star]
项目地址:
https:// github.com/facebookincu bator/bowler
No.5
Xonsh:一个基于 Python 的跨平台、shell 语言和命令提示符。[GitHub上2859个star]
项目地址:
https:// github.com/xonsh/xonsh
No.6
Molten: 一个最小化、可扩展、快速且高效的框架,用于构建 HTTP API。[GitHub上660个star]
项目地址:
https:// github.com/Bogdanp/molt en
No.7
Dbxfs: 用于 Dropbox 的用户空间文件系统。[GitHub上465个star]
项目地址:
https:// github.com/rianhunter/d bxfs
No.8
PyPortfolioOpt: 用 Python 实现金融投资组合优化,包括经典的高效前沿方法。[GitHub上251个star]
项目地址:
https:// github.com/robertmartin 8/PyPortfolioOpt
No.9
Sotawhat: 爬取 arXiv 论文,总结论文摘要,为你返回最新的研究结果,为你呈现最新论文。[GitHub上531个star]
项目地址:
https:// github.com/chiphuyen/so tawhat
No.10
PaperTTY: 一个基于命令行的 Python 模块,能够渲染 Linux 虚拟终端的内容。[Github上473个star]
项目地址:
https:// github.com/joukos/Paper TTY
关注后私信小编 PDF领取十套电子文档书籍